Note 19 – Subsequent Events
 
On March 17, 2021, the Company’s stockholders approved the proposed sale of 18,474,000 shares of Broadway common stock in private placements to institutional and accredited investors at a purchase price of $1.78 per share for an aggregate purchase price of $32.9 million. The Company currently has subscription agreements for all of these shares. The private placements of common stock are expected to close a few days after the merger.
 
Section 382 of the Internal Revenue Code limits the utilization of U.S. net operating loss (“NOL”) carryforwards following an ownership change, which occurs when one or more 5% shareholders increase their ownership, in aggregate, by more than 50% over the lowest percentage of stock owned by such shareholders at any time during the testing period, which is generally three years. Upon the completion of the private placements, there could be a triggering event which may result in a change of control. Based on management’s preliminary estimates, there could be limitations on our deferred tax assets that may require an impairment allowance of approximately $2.4 million.
 
Subsequent events have been evaluated through March 31, 2021, which is the date these financial statements were issued.
